Introduction
When someone says something positive or compliments you, responding with the right words is important to keep the conversation going smoothly. Whether it’s a simple “Good job,” “Good to see you,” or “Good luck,” your response can either encourage the conversation to continue or bring it to a close. How you reply will depend on the tone, context, and relationship you have with the person, but it’s always good to be polite, appreciative, and engaged. A “good response” is often one that acknowledges the sentiment, shows appreciation, or keeps the conversation light and engaging. Sometimes, a witty or playful response can make the exchange more memorable, while a sincere and simple reply might show gratitude or acknowledgement.
Responses to Good
- “Thanks! I’m glad you think so.”
- “I’m happy to hear that!”
- “I appreciate that. It means a lot!”
- “Glad to hear it, I worked hard on it!”
- “It’s good to know I’m on the right track!”
- “Thank you! I will try my best.”
- “It’s always nice to get a compliment, thank you!”
- “That’s awesome to hear!”
- “Thanks, I feel great about it too!”
- “I’m glad you approve!”
- “That’s sweet of you to say!”
- “Thanks, I’m happy it worked out.”
- “Appreciate it! Your approval means a lot.”
- “Awesome! I’m so glad you think so.”
- “I feel the same way, thanks!”
- “Great to hear! Let’s keep it going.”
- “Thanks! I’m definitely feeling good about it.”
- “That’s exactly what I was hoping for!”
- “So glad you think so! Makes it all worth it.”
- “I couldn’t have done it without your encouragement!”
